It’s Not About Sending – It’s About Deliverability
Setting up an SMTP server is easy.
Getting emails into the inbox is not.
You are dealing with:
- SPF, DKIM, DMARC
- IP reputation
- Blocklists
- Constant changes from Microsoft, Apple, Gmail, and Yahoo (known as “MAGY”)
And even when everything looks correct… emails still don’t land where they should.
When Things Break, They Break Quietly
This is the frustrating part.
You don’t always get a clear error.
Sometimes it’s:
- A sudden spike in spam placement
- Microsoft returning “550 5.4.1 Recipient address rejected”
- Gmail accepting the email—but never showing it in the inbox
Everything looks fine on your side.
But delivery drops anyway.
